Metal Roofing Systems Built to Last Decades

Metal roofing systems stand out among high-quality roofing materials for their remarkable durability and extended service life. These weather-resistant roofing options typically last 40 to 70 years, significantly outperforming traditional materials. Metal roof longevity stems from its superior resistance to cracking, shrinking, and eroding that commonly affects other roofing types. The inherent strength of metal provides exceptional protection against severe weather conditions, including high winds, heavy rain, and hail damage.

Steel offers excellent strength and affordability while requiring minimal maintenance throughout its lifespan. Aluminum systems provide superior corrosion resistance, making them ideal for coastal environments where salt exposure threatens other materials. Copper delivers unmatched longevity and develops an attractive patina over time, though it requires a higher initial investment. 

Storm-proof roofing materials like metal systems excel in harsh weather scenarios that challenge conventional options. Metal roofs resist fire, reflect heat to improve energy efficiency, and withstand wind speeds exceeding 140 miles per hour. The interlocking panel design creates a seamless barrier against water infiltration while expanding and contracting safely with temperature changes. Regular inspection and occasional cleaning are the primary maintenance requirements, making metal systems cost-effective long-term solutions for homeowners prioritizing durability and performance.

Asphalt Shingles That Stand the Test of Time

Modern asphalt shingles have evolved far beyond traditional 3-tab options, with architectural and luxury varieties offering significantly enhanced durability. These premium materials feature multiple layers that create a dimensional appearance while providing superior protection against the elements. Architectural shingles typically weigh more than standard options, creating better resistance to wind uplift and impact damage from hail or debris.

Premium asphalt shingles often incorporate advanced granule technology that shields the underlying mat from ultraviolet radiation and thermal cycling. These specialized granules resist algae growth and maintain color for decades, while copper-infused varieties actively prevent streaking. Enhanced adhesive strips create stronger bonds between shingle layers, improving their performance during severe weather. Wind resistance ratings for luxury shingles often reach 120 mph or higher, compared to 60 to 70 mph for basic 3-tab varieties.

Thickness is another factor that distinguishes high-quality roofing materials from standard options. Premium shingles measure significantly thicker than conventional materials, providing better insulation properties and impact resistance. The reinforced fiberglass mat construction creates flexibility that prevents cracking during temperature fluctuations while maintaining structural integrity. These weather-resistant roofing materials typically carry warranties extending 25 to 50 years, reflecting the manufacturer’s confidence in their durability and performance in challenging environmental conditions.

Clay and Concrete Tiles for Exceptional Lifespan

Tile roofing systems are often seen as the pinnacle of high-quality roofing materials, delivering exceptional longevity that often spans 50 to 100 years with proper installation and maintenance. These weather-resistant roofing options excel in hot climates by naturally ventilating air beneath the tiles, creating cooling airflow that prevents heat buildup. The thermal mass properties of tiles help regulate temperature fluctuations throughout the day, making them particularly beneficial in regions with intense sunshine and high temperatures.

Clay tiles offer superior durability and natural beauty with their distinctive appearance that ages gracefully over decades. These traditional materials resist fading, cracking, and moisture absorption while providing excellent fire resistance. Concrete tiles deliver a comparable lifespan at a lower cost, offering wider color selections and design flexibility through various manufacturing techniques. However, concrete tiles typically weigh more than clay options, requiring a careful structural evaluation to ensure adequate roof support.

Both tile varieties excel as storm-proof roofing materials, withstanding high winds, heavy rain, and hail impact that damages lesser materials. The interlocking design creates secure weather barriers while individual tile replacement remains straightforward when damage occurs. However, understanding their weight is critical during installation, as tile systems weigh approximately 750 to 900 pounds per roofing square compared to 200 to 300 pounds for asphalt shingles. Professionals ensure that your home’s structural capacity matches tile specifications, preventing reinforcement issues down the line.

Weather-Resistant Features That Matter in Extreme Climates

Understanding weather resistance ratings is critical when evaluating high-quality roofing materials for specific regional challenges. Impact resistance ratings, measured from Class 1 through Class 4, indicate a material’s ability to withstand hail damage and debris impact during storms. Wind resistance certifications specify the maximum sustained wind speeds materials can endure before failure occurs. ASTM International provides comprehensive testing that ensures storm-proof roofing materials meet rigorous performance standards.

Different materials demonstrate varying performance against ultraviolet exposure over extended periods. Metal roofs benefit from reflective coatings that deflect harmful UV rays while preventing thermal damage. Asphalt shingle durability relies heavily on granule quality and adhesive formulations that resist degradation from constant sun exposure. A tile roof’s long lifespan stems from its natural material composition that does not deteriorate under UV radiation.

Temperature fluctuations create expansion and contraction cycles that test material flexibility and joint integrity. Weather-resistant roofing systems incorporate thermal movement allowances that prevent cracking, splitting, or separation at critical connection points. Protection against moisture and leaks depends on durable underlayment, effective flashing details, and materials that maintain waterproof barriers. 

Storm-Proof Materials Engineered for Severe Weather Protection

Impact resistance ratings provide essential benchmarks for evaluating storm-proof roofing materials against hail damage and flying debris. For impact resistance, the UL 2218 testing standard classifies materials from Class 1 through Class 4, with Class 4 representing the highest level of protection against steel ball impacts up to 2 inches in diameter. Wind uplift specifications measure how effectively materials resist lifting forces during hurricane-strength winds, with premium options withstanding significant uplift pressures.

Metal roofs have superior impact ratings and wind resistance capabilities that protect against severe weather damage. Standing seam systems create continuous barriers that shed water effectively while resisting uplift forces through mechanical fastening methods. Asphalt shingle durability improves dramatically with impact-resistant options that incorporate polymer-modified asphalt and reinforced backing materials. These enhanced shingles maintain flexibility during impacts while preventing cracks that lead to water infiltration.

Professional installation techniques significantly enhance the storm protection capabilities of weather-resistant roofing materials, regardless of the chosen system. High-performance underlayments create secondary water barriers that prevent leaks when primary materials sustain damage. Proper fastener spacing and fastener depths ensure materials remain secured during extreme wind events. Enhanced edge details and flashing systems protect vulnerable areas where uplift forces concentrate, while certain roofing systems benefit from hurricane clips and foam adhesives that secure individual components against displacement during storms.

Making the Right Material Choice for Your Home and Budget

Selecting the optimal roofing material requires evaluating lifecycle value versus initial investment to maximize long-term performance and financial benefits. High-quality roofing materials generally have lower total ownership expenses over their expected service life. For example, metal roof longevity often justifies a higher upfront investment through reduced replacement frequency and minimal maintenance requirements.

Asphalt shingle durability varies significantly between standard and premium grades, with architectural varieties offering enhanced weather resistance that extends replacement intervals. Tile roofs offer decades of reliable performance with minimal deterioration, though structural requirements may necessitate reinforcement expenses. Storm-proof roofing materials often provide additional value through reduced insurance claims and potential premium reductions from carriers who recognize their superior protection capabilities.
